Jakku’s Role in the Empire’s Fall: Insights on Insurgency Rising Issues #3 & #4
We’re diving into issues #3 and #4 of Star Wars: The Battle of Jakku - Insurgency Rising, the thrilling Marvel Comics series written by Alex Segura with art by Leonard Kirk, Luke Ross, Jethro Morales, Rachelle Rosenberg, and VC’s Joe Caramagna.
The Galactic Civil War didn’t end with the Battle of Endor. As the New Republic rises, conflict brews on the desolate planet Jakku, an Imperial stronghold filled with secrets from the Empire’s darkest days. These chapters are packed with intense battles, shocking alliances, and deeply emotional moments, highlighting the resilience of our heroes and the enduring fight against oppression.
Join us as we discuss the stakes, themes, and exciting twists in this high-stakes series, featuring appearances from some of our favorite characters and a few surprising faces. We’re joined by two special guests, Rik Villanueva from Jammed Transmissions and Chris Ryons of Broaxium Outpost, to share their insights into the story so far.

The Battle of Jakku: What Marvel’s New Comic Series Tells Us About the Post-Empire Galaxy
มุมมอง 672 หลายเดือนก่อน
In this episode of Father.Son.Galaxy, we explore the latest STAR WARS comic book series (STAR WARS: THE BATTLE OF JAKKU/INSURGENCY RISING), a new 12-issue Marvel Comics series that takes place after the events of Return of the Jedi. The story picks up in the aftermath of the Galactic Civil War, revealing that Jakku, a desolate junkyard planet, played a pivotal role in the downfall of the Empire...
